Place Storm Debris at Curb by August 11, 2024

Storm debris collection crews will start making their city-wide final passes beginning August 12, 2024.

Please make sure all Beryl-related yard and recovery debris are placed at the curb by Sunday, August 11.

BERYL-RELATED DEBRIS ONLY.

FRESHLY CUT TREE LIMBS, BRANCHES, LAWN CLIPPINGS AND/OR NON STORM-RELATED CONSTRUCTION MATERIALS WILL NOT BE PICKED UP BY STORM COLLECTION CREWS.
